Favorite youth singer with great success as a singer, but also composer / lyricist. The reason for him George Alkaios, who did what few would dare: he snorted while he still had a lot to offer in the song.

It was in 2010 when he represented Greece in Eurovision, winning the 8th place with the song "OPA". And while one would expect him to redeem his success, Alkaios decides to "thunder" them, unpleasantly surprising his fans.

Four months after Eurovision he leaves everything behind and moves to his favorite island, Milos where he kept a plot of land inherited from his grandmother. The exact reasons that led him to this decision are not exact, however, there were many things in the field but also with his associates who upset him, disappointed him and finally led him to this decision, which 10 years later he has not regretted. .

Today, Alkaios is doing business in Milos, where he maintains a hotel unit in the Pollonia area of ​​Milos.

Her case Sophie Aliberti is typical. She started her career in the 80's as an actress and was one of the stars of the time and a favorite engineer of cinema. In the 90's he starred in many series on private television, achieving success.

And somewhere there, she decided to take a turn in her career and get involved with presentation. And as a presenter, Sofia Aliberti was a success, watching her TV shares go up. Until she made the decision a few years ago to leave everything behind and move to Paros, her favorite island.

The actress and presenter has been living permanently in Paros since 2013, where she is active in business. He is coming to Athens for a while her public appearances are now rare.

It was the beginning of the 2000s, when he played "The Anthem of the Cuckold" on the airwaves. The "hymn", which was to become the ultimate hit, was "dressed" by Stavros Libykos with his voice. Although the popular singer had written many kilometers in the field until then (having important collaborations, such as with Marinella, Vicky Moscholou, Rita Sakellariou and Stratos Dionysiou), the song "Pare telefono ton kerata" (2002) was the one took off his career and made him widely known.

However, The financial crisis that "hit" at night also affected Stavros Libikos, who was left out as a result of which he finds it difficult to take care of his family. So, he decided to do other jobs, since, as he has confessed, people who helped him reach the peak of his glory, when he needed them, turned their backs on him.

And because, as he had pointed out in an interview a while ago, "work is not a shame", he hung up the microphone and grabbed the steering wheel. So, with the help of good friends, he rented a working taxi.

The TV audience got to know him through Fame Story 2, as the little rocker. In the following years, o Nikos Mihas engaged in singing. Until he decided a few years ago to pursue the profession of doctor he had studied.

Today, he is a doctor of the National Health Service, while after 5 years of abstaining from the discography, he recently returned with a new song, which he does not forget, but is now engaged as an amateur.
